Amazon CEO Andy Jassy stated in an interview with CNBC that although he does not hold any cryptocurrency or NFTs, he is optimistic about the future development of both. Amazon also does not rule out the possibility of integrating with NFTs in the future.

Optimistic Outlook on the Crypto Space

During an interview with CNBC, Andy Jassy stated:

We have not considered integrating cryptocurrencies as a payment mechanism in our sales business, but I believe that over time, the crypto space will expand significantly, including NFTs. I can imagine a future where Amazon integrates with NFTs, making it possible to sell NFTs on the platform.

Overall, Andy Jassy maintains Amazon's stance from last year when the UK Business Insider reported that Amazon would start accepting Bitcoin payments by the end of 2021 and subsequently support eight cryptocurrencies including Ethereum, Cardano, and Bitcoin Cash.

Amazon later denied this news entirely, with a spokesperson stating that the company has no plans to accept Bitcoin payments. While Amazon is interested in the crypto space, the speculated direction by outsiders is not accurate.
